Arizona drunk driving statistics and data

Recent data from the U.S. Department of Transportation places Arizona among the top states for vehicular incidents and drunk driving fatalities. Based on the National Highway Traffic Safety Administration’s report, Arizona ranked eighth in alcohol-related driving deaths for the years 2020 and 2021. In these two years, Arizona witnessed a total of 716 deaths due to alcohol-impaired driving, with 295 fatalities in 2020 and a significant increase to 421 in 2021, marking a 43% rise in DUI incidents within a year.1

What is covered in your DUI classes?

At our DUI school, the classes encompass a wide range of topics to ensure comprehensive understanding of DUI-related aspects:

  1. Substance Impairment and Driving: Insights into the effects of alcohol and drugs on driving abilities, reaction time, and decision-making.
  2. DUI Legal Ramifications: Exploring the legal consequences of a DUI, including fines, license suspension, or jail time.
  3. DUI Laws and BAC Limits: Overview of state-specific DUI regulations and blood alcohol concentration (BAC) limits.
  4. Prevention and Risk Identification: Identifying risks for substance abuse and strategies to prevent DUI offenses.
  5. Societal Effects of DUI: Discussing DUI’s broader impacts on communities and public safety.
  6. Support and Coping Strategies: Information on coping with substance abuse and the importance of support systems.
  7. Decision Making and Responsibility: The importance of responsible decision-making in relation to substance use and driving.
  8. Behavioral Change and Rehab: Focusing on behavioral changes, rehabilitation processes, and ongoing education and support.

These topics are designed to promote safer driving habits and a deeper understanding of the implications of DUI, aiming for a lasting change in attitudes and behaviors related to driving under the influence.

What role does DUI screenings and education play in court proceedings?

DUI classes play a crucial role in legal proceedings related to driving under the influence.

  • Requirement Fulfillment: They are mandated by courts and MVD or DMV as part of the sentencing, to educate the offender and reduce the risk of future DUI incidents.
  • Evidence of Compliance: Completion of a DUI class demonstrates to the court your commitment to rectifying behavior and understanding the gravity of DUI offenses.
  • Mitigating Factor: Participation in such classes influences sentencing decisions, potentially leading to reduced penalties.
